WebAutoNumber is a special field type in Access. It is meant to be used as a primary key field. When you create an AutoNumber field, the values are unique integers that start with the number 1 and incremented by 1. After you have created and populated a table, you may need to modify the table's design. To do so, use the ALTER TABLE statement. Be aware that altering an existing table's structure may cause you to lose some of the data. For example, changing a field's data type can result in data ... somanatha kshetram
